Overview
- Learn how master advanced organisational project management strategies to boost business performance.
- Enhance your skills and practical knowledge in project management structures, systems thinking, project planning, quality management, resource allocation, financial management, and procurement.
- Learn to critically analyse project management theories, integrate diverse knowledge, communicate effectively, solve problems creatively, and conduct action research to improve organisational processes.
- Study courses with an emphasis on cultural insights, fostering creativity, adaptability, and respect for organisational culture.
- Engage in practical exercise, case studies and interactive discussions to deepen your understanding of how to navigate project complexities, manage scope, ensure quality outcomes and effectively utilise resources.
- Choose an elective course from one of six specialisations (construction management, digital construction, health, information systems, professional practice or public administration) or opt for the general pathway and select any postgraduate business course to allow your skill set to remain broad and applicable to a range of industries and career opportunities.
- Benefit from a flexible, career-focused qualification that supports your professional development. This graduate certificate is one of three that can be stacked together to form the Master of Organisational Project Management.

Career outcomes
Be equipped to lead and manage complex projects across diverse industries such as agriculture, construction, engineering, manufacturing, mining, IT, and finance. As a graduate, you apply for jobs as a:
- project manager
- project business analyst
- project coordinator
- product manager
- enterpreneur
- strategy consultant
- corporate development manager
- process improvement specialist
- transformation lead.

This degree is a part of an innovative, stackable Master of Organisational Project Management.
In addition to successfully completing the Graduate Certificate of Project Management (Enhancing Business Performance), you’ll need to study the Graduate Certificate of Project Management (Delivering Business Strategy) and Graduate Certificate of Project Management (Leading Business Innovation), to gain the Master of Organisational Project Management.
Entry requirements
There are many ways to be considered for entry into a UniSQ degree based on your education, work experience and relevant personal attributes. You need to satisfy the following requirements to be considered for entry into this postgraduate degree.
- Completion of an Australian-university bachelor degree, or equivalent, in any area
or - a minimum of three years of professional work experience, or equivalent.
You'll need to meet the applicable English language requirements and this degree requires:
- IELTS (Academic) - Minimum overall score of 6.5 and a minimum score of 6.0 in each of the four components - listening, reading, writing, and speaking.
Alternative English language proficiency tests may also be accepted.
